【明報專訊】Mama Pig was worried as she watched over her litter of piglets. They were growing fast and she was finding it harder and harder to get enough food for them all. Wild pigs have been living in this patch of woodland in the south for generations and have always been able to forage for a living — until now. In the past few years, the humans have been building more and more houses, cutting down trees, making roads and encroaching on the animals' dwindling territory. If they were birds, they could fly further off to get scraps from the city streets, but pigs can't fly. What's more, the noise of people and cars frightened them so they kept safe by hiding deeper in the woods.
